Rafting and Canyoning in the Kresna Gorge

12 km length of the rafting route

Description

The rafting route on the Struma River is located in the beautiful Kresna Gorge.

Difficulty level – from 2nd to 4th out of 6 possible. During the descent, if desired, you will be able to jump from a 4-meter high cliff. If you are confident in the water level, we can show you techniques for controlling the rafting boat in suitable places. Duration of the descent – ​​from 2 to 3 hours, depending on the water flow in the Struma River.

A wonderful combination of active fun, team rowing and refreshing waves!
After we dock at the end of the rafting route, canyoning to Sheitan Dere (Kazanite) follows. On our way to the place, we will cross the Devil’s River several times and find ourselves in front of a reservoir surrounded by rocks and a small waterfall. After we arrive, we will jump into the pond. Thrill seekers will be able to dive under the jet of water from the cascading waterfall and experience the power of water. The idea of ​​this adventure is to take a walk after the rafting and complete your day with more emotions and spend more time in nature.

Duration of this program – about 5 hours

Minimum number of participants – 5 people
